Senior winner pays tribute to injured rival

by isleofman.com 4th September 2009

The winner of today's blue riband Senior Race in the Manx Grand Prix has played down his victory.

Michael Russell won the four lap event by over a minute, taking the lead on the final lap after Ryan McCay, who had led from the start, came off his machine at the Mountain Box.

McCay was airlifted to Noble's hospital where his condition was not thought to be life threatening.

Manxmen Sean Murphy and Ryan Kneen finished second and third respectively, to end a good day for Manx riders.

Carolynn Sells and Dan Sayle took the honours in this morning's Lightweight and Ultra-Lightweight races.
